我该怎么设置自选列表,让它自动更新最新价格呀?
3 个回答
这个问题非常容易解决。首先,前端展示,其次后端定时拉价格。可以先让用户选择币种,然后定时调取价格接口。例如,可以每30秒调用主流交易所的价格API,更新数据。这样就可以让前端实时显示价格。如果前端用框架,可以用WebSocket或者setInterval。代码部分,CoinGecko有免费的API,可以参考。最后优化一下加载速度和UI即可。
你可以通过API接口来获取实时价格,比如CoinGecko和CoinMarketCap。前端使用JS(例如Vue或React),构建一个下拉菜单,当用户选择货币时,它会自动调用API接口以更新价格。为确保价格及时更新,可以使用setTimeout函数,每30秒执行一次,从而让用户能够看到近乎实时的价格变动。
可以采用第三方API接口,例如:CoinGecko、CoinMarketCap等,获取相应的实时价格数据。前端使用JavaScript框架(如Vue或者React)制作一个下拉选择框来供用户选择币种,并在选择事件改变时触发调用API函数,获取所选币种的价格值并将其动态地渲染到页面上;后端可以进行缓存处理以减少不必要的请求。